This implies that the brand-new business venture (or its completely owned subsidiaries) must itself be the company of the qualifying staff members. For a new industrial enterprise situated within a regional facility, the new industrial venture can directly or indirectly develop the permanent settings. As much as 90% of the work development requirement for local center financiers might be met utilizing indirect tasks.


Indirect jobs are held beyond the new company but are developed as a result of the brand-new business. When it comes to a struggling organization, the EB-5 investor might rely on work maintenance. The investor must show that the variety of existing employees is, or will be, no less than the pre-investment degree for a duration of a minimum of 2 years.




The loss for this duration should be at least 20% of the struggling business' total assets prior to the loss. When establishing whether the troubled service has actually been in presence for 2 years, USCIS will take into consideration followers in passion to the struggling business when examining whether they have actually been in presence for the exact same duration of time as the service they prospered.


Jobs that are recurring, temporary, seasonal, or transient do not certify as permanent full time work. However, jobs that are anticipated to last at least 2 years are generally not thought about periodic, momentary, seasonal, or short-term. Resources suggests cash money and all genuine, individual, or blended concrete possessions possessed and controlled by the immigrant investor.

The conventional minimum investment amount has actually enhanced to $1.8 million (from $1 million) to make up inflation (EB5 Investment Immigration). The minimal investment in a TEA has boosted to $900,000 (from $500,000) to account for rising cost of living. Future changes will certainly likewise be linked to inflation (per the Consumer Price Index for All Urban Consumers, or CPI-U) and take place every 5 years

U.S. migration legislation makes visas available to immigrant investors looking for to go into the USA to take part in new business enterprises that benefit the united state economic situation with job development and capital expense. E5 investors obtain up to 7.1 percent of all employment based immigrant visas released around the world each year. To certify as an immigrant financier for applications submitted on or after November 21, 2019, an international nationwide must spend, without borrowing, the adhering to minimum certifying resources dollar quantities in a qualifying business: $1,000,000 (U.S.); or $500,000 (UNITED STATE) in a high-unemployment or backwoods, thought about a targeted employment area.

Based on your authorized request, your partner and small single children, more youthful than 21, may use for immigrant visas with you. Like you, they need to additionally load out needed view application types, get called for civil files, pay the called for costs, and undertake medical evaluations.


The declaring date of an application comes to be the candidate's top priority date. Immigrant visas can not be issued until an applicant's top priority date is gotten to. In particular greatly oversubscribed groups, there might be a waiting duration of numerous years before a concern day is reached. Examine the Visa Notice for the current last action dates.
